Sun 2025-12-21 16:57:50 UTC
Latest block: 311320, 2025-10-26 03:32:10 (56 days 13 hours ago)
Pending transactions: 0
prev
#150268
next
| Block #150268 |
| Block hash | 00000000402690e1019e7a9b0a076d0a400ec43ab3ac2e961a4ab2b4dce773cd |
| Prev hash | 000000008c29aaaa105c8bfb344b1394ad6539dbec47f9ca8a231c19ede6801a |
| Merkle root | b64d69d1d6217c594fb1f714fc71768819f823c6c34265f6ae54eac118c8f2c5 |
| Time | 2021-06-23 06:33:33 (1642 days 10 hours ago) |
| Difficulty | 1.28018049695265 |
| Transactions | 1 |
Transactions in block #150268
|
Tx #0: b64d69d1d6217c594fb1f714fc71768819f823c6c34265f6ae54eac118c8f2c5
|
|
| --> |
|
|   |